description |
Video of model run. Calculated oxygen isotope values of three species of planktonic foraminifera (\( \delta^{18}O_c\)) using the Foraminifera as modeled entities (FAME) module and Ocean Reanalysis data temperature and salinity data. Upper panel represents the Oceanic Nino Index (ONI) used to determine the ocean state for each monthly time step, lower panels the \( \delta^{18}O_c\) for each individual species of planktonic foraminifera ( G. ruber G. sacculifer and N. dutertrei ). |
